To be honest, I don't think it would be much difference. Maybe darker shadow and less saturation in the non HDR version.

It's a cool shot but my question is, why bother with HDR? It's designed to extend the dynamic range of your camera sensor for those lighting conditions where you can't avoid either blown highlight or clipped shadow. I don't see anything that calls for HDR in the shot. A little flash as fill light would've done the job just as well.
